Toad the Wet Sprocket discography

This is the discography for American alternative rock band Toad the Wet Sprocket.

Albums

Studio albums

Title Details US
[1]
Certifications
(sales threshold)
Bread & Circus
  • Release date: 1989
  • Label: Abe's Records, Columbia reissue
  • Formats: CD, cassette, vinyl
Pale
  • Release date: 1990
  • Label: Columbia
  • Formats: CD, cassette, cinyl
Fear
  • Release date: 1991
  • Label: Columbia
  • Formats: CD, cassette, vinyl
49
Dulcinea
  • Release date: 1994
  • Label: Columbia
  • Formats: CD, cassette, vinyl
34
  • RIAA: Platinum
Coil
  • Release date: 1997
  • Label: Columbia
  • Formats: CD, cassette, Minidisc
19
New Constellation
  • Release date: 2013
  • Label: Abe's
  • Formats: CD, vinyl
97
Starting Now
  • Release date: 2021
  • Label: Abe's
  • Formats: CD, vinyl
